PRODUCT DESCRIPTION
Traditional Electrostatic Precipitator (ESP) technology alone often struggles and faces critical limitations when handling heavy-duty commercial kitchen exhaust, particularly in demanding BBQ and grilling scenarios. High concentrations of dense black smoke, heavy grease, and charcoal dust can rapidly foul the collection plates, triggering frequent electric arcing, sparking, and premature ESP failure.
To overcome this, the FKE-W Kitchen Exhaust Wet Scrubber is engineered as a highly effective front-end pre-treatment solution. This system introduces an innovative water film scrubbing and cooling technology right before the fume purifier. By intercepting heavy pollutants and lowering temperatures right at the source, it shields downstream ESP filters from overload, ensuring stable, long-lasting, and efficient purification performance.






Heavy-duty grease & smoke pre-treatment: Specifically engineered for severe heavy-pollution environments like commercial charcoal and wood grilling. It effectively captures dense BBQ smoke, thick oil mist, and black ash at the front end before they can reach downstream purifiers. This target-focused intercept prevents backend ESP units from fouling, grounding out, or experiencing electric arcing and failure.
Rapid cooling and fire risk reduction: High-temperature kitchen exhaust exceeding 100°C is instantly cooled down to below 50°C through the integrated high-efficiency water spray and water film system. This rapid thermal reduction effectively extinguishes stray sparks, eliminates spontaneous combustion hazards inside the ductwork, and safely protects downstream filtration equipment.
Eco-friendly and low O&M cost: The unit is equipped with a sustainable closed-loop water circulation system that minimizes water consumption compared to traditional single-use spray systems. By capturing the vast majority of grease and particulates early on, it dramatically extends the cleaning and maintenance intervals of downstream filters, significantly driving down overall operational costs.
Durable and reliable engineering: The system features a robust, corrosion-resistant outer casing built to withstand harsh, humid, and continuous wet operating conditions. Heavy-duty compression latches and an optimized internal drainage design ensure zero water leakage and long-term structural integrity.
